Spisu treści:
- Definicja - Co oznacza system kontroli wersji (RCS)?
- Techopedia wyjaśnia Revision Control System (RCS)
Definicja - Co oznacza system kontroli wersji (RCS)?
System kontroli wersji (RCS) to aplikacja zdolna do przechowywania, rejestrowania, identyfikacji, łączenia lub identyfikacji informacji związanych z aktualizacją oprogramowania, dokumentacji aplikacji, dokumentów lub formularzy. Większość systemów kontroli wersji przechowuje te informacje za pomocą narzędzia różnicowego do dokumentów.
System kontroli wersji jest niezbędnym narzędziem dla organizacji z zadaniami lub projektami dla wielu programistów, ponieważ jest w stanie identyfikować problemy i błędy oraz w razie potrzeby odzyskiwać wcześniej działającą wersję aplikacji lub dokumentu.
System kontroli wersji jest także znany jako system kontroli wersji.
Techopedia wyjaśnia Revision Control System (RCS)
Większość systemów kontroli wersji działa jako niezależne samodzielne aplikacje. Istnieją dwa rodzaje systemów kontroli wersji: scentralizowany i zdecentralizowany. Niektóre aplikacje, takie jak arkusze kalkulacyjne i edytory tekstu, mają wbudowane mechanizmy kontroli wersji. Projektanci i programiści czasami używają kontroli wersji do utrzymywania dokumentacji wraz z plikami konfiguracyjnymi do swoich prac. Dokumentacja i produkty wysokiej jakości są możliwe przy właściwym zastosowaniu systemów kontroli wersji.
System kontroli wersji ma następujące funkcje:
- Dla wszystkich dokumentów i typów dokumentów można udostępnić aktualną historię.
- Jest to prosty system i nie wymaga innych systemów repozytoriów.
- Dla każdego utrzymywanego dokumentu można dokonać zameldowania i wymeldowania.
- Ma możliwość pobrania i przywrócenia starej wersji dokumentu. Jest to niezwykle pomocne w przypadku przypadkowego usunięcia.
- W usprawniony sposób funkcje boczne i błędy można zidentyfikować i naprawić za pomocą systemu. Rozwiązywanie problemów jest również łatwiejsze.
- Jego system znaczników pomaga rozróżniać wersje alfa, beta lub wersje dla różnych dokumentów lub aplikacji.
- Współpraca staje się łatwiejsza w wieloosobowym projekcie rozwoju aplikacji.
